Winner of a Grammy Lifetime Achievement award, St. Louis-born octogenarian children's music performer Ella Jenkins is hailed in this hour-long live tribute held at Maryland's Music Center at Strathmore. Serving as informal hosts, folk duo Cathy Fink and Marcy Marxer pop up often in this 17-song compilation, which includes standouts such as the opening ensemble effort “You'll Sing a Song and I'll Sing a Song,” the Swahili call-and-response “Jambo” (featuring Red Grammer), “Go Miss Mary Mack” (by a capella female group Sweet Honey in the Rock), “This Pretty Planet” (performed by Tom Chapin and others), “The World is Big, The World is Small” (from Pete Seeger), and the mariachi band ditty “Jarocho II.” The beaming Miss Ella herself joins in on the spoken-word “Tah-boo” and “I Know a City Called Okeechobee,” and the program winningly concludes with a “Sing Me a Song Again, Ella” finale. A fine homage to the “First Lady of Children's Music,” DVD extras include backstage greetings and artist interviews, as well as the bonus song “The Hadrosaur from Hackensack.” Highly recommended.
